L'Abri de Hatten is an underground barracks built in 1930 with all the facilities needed to house and feed a troop of soldiers in wartime: bedrooms, kitchens, sanitary facilities, wells, boiler room, infirmary, engine room... From 1936 to 1940, the shelter was occupied by French troops. Today, it's a complete museum, providing an insight into the lives of the soldiers and paying tribute to them. One room is dedicated to the former Jost collections.

Il propose 6 visites, un bunker constitué de 28 pièces, une salle dédiée aux maquettes, le bois du souvenir qui est un lieu de recueillement, la salle des malgré-nous, la salle qui présente des photos de la bataille, et une dernière où est exposé le matériel militaire français, américain, allemand et russe.
Autour du bunker à l'extérieur se trouvent d'autres engins militaires de la seconde guerre mondiale.
La visite est peu onéreuse et offre un grand intérêt historique. Elle permet de transmettre aux jeunes générations, une page tragique de notre histoire et le devoir de souvenir.,
